Star Spangled Celebration on the River

A free Fourth of July celebration on July 2 across Hattiesburg's Chain Park and Petal River Park, with live music, food vendors, kids' zones, and a dual fireworks show viewable from each park.

Date July 2
Time 6-10 PM
Fireworks 9 PM
Admission Free

Parking + Access

Arrive with the shuttle plan in mind.

Onsite parking is limited. Offsite parking and shuttle service are available from 6-10 PM, and personal items on shuttles should fit in your lap.

4 PM

Leaf River boat ramp and water access close for the duration of the event.

6 PM

Celebration begins and shuttle service runs from designated parking areas.

8:30 PM

Longleaf Trace bike path from the Historic Train Depot closes until after fireworks.

9 PM

Fireworks display begins over the Leaf River.

Petal offsite parking

Use designated lots along Hwy. 11. Current listed lots include ServePro at 873 US Hwy. 11 and the gas station at 831 US Hwy. 11.

Shuttle notes

Grove Transit shuttle service picks up along Hwy. 11 on the Petal side and designated spots on the Hattiesburg side.

Accessibility

Guests with accessibility needs are encouraged to attend on the Hattiesburg side because Petal River Park is less accessible.
